Optimal management of complicated empyema
A de Souza1, P J Offner, E E Moore
1Department of Surgery, Denver Health Medical Center and the University of Colorado Health Sciences Center, Denver, Colorado, USA.
American Journal of Surgery
|February 22, 2001
Summary
Empyema management is complex. While multiloculation doesn't preclude fibrinolytic therapy, chest CT evidence of a pleural peel predicts nonoperative treatment failure, guiding surgical decisions.

Background:
- Empyema management remains a significant surgical challenge despite advances in medical therapy.
- Optimal therapeutic strategies for empyema are not yet fully established.
Purpose of the Study:
- To evaluate treatment outcomes for empyema.
- To identify predictors of treatment failure in empyema patients.
Main Methods:
- Retrospective review of 58 adult empyema patients admitted between 1993 and 1998.
- Data collected included demographics, presentation, chest CT findings, treatment modalities, and patient outcomes.
Main Results:
- 45 of 58 empyema cases were multiloculated; 41 were secondary to pneumonia, 15 posttraumatic.
- Intrapleural fibrinolytic therapy failed in 45% of patients.
- Chest CT evidence of a pleural peel uniformly predicted failure of nonoperative treatment, though CT missed peels in 17/31 patients.
Conclusions:
- Multiloculation does not contraindicate initial chest tube drainage or fibrinolytic therapy for empyema.
- Chest CT findings of a pleural peel are a strong predictor of nonoperative treatment failure.
- These findings can help guide therapeutic decisions in empyema management.
